How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ottoville?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Ottoville Studio Apartments | $655 | $585 | $775 |
Ottoville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$827 | $605 | $1,595 |
Ottoville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,145 | $410 | $2,400 |
Ottoville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,148 | $479 | $2,000 |

Quick Rent Budget Calculator
How much rent can you afford?
The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
